Output afbf643def9dde9d4cd7cce42a4db126beeca6cde76ba93d794c36f3c5f3972c:1

value
6959785765393
script pubkey
OP_0 OP_PUSHBYTES_20 ba046b36d788f774bc3225f546cee2049d85aef7
address
tb1qhgzxkdkh3rmhf0pjyh65dnhzqjwctthhagfde5
transaction
afbf643def9dde9d4cd7cce42a4db126beeca6cde76ba93d794c36f3c5f3972c
confirmations
162660
spent
true